Firstly, the chemical composition of a gas plays a crucial role in determining its smell. Gases with a higher concentration of volatile organic compounds (VOCs) tend to have a stronger odor. For instance, methane, which is the primary component of natural gas, has a relatively faint smell. However, when methane is mixed with other VOCs, such as mercaptan, the resulting gas has a much stronger, unpleasant odor. This is why natural gas is often added with mercaptan to make it easier to detect leaks.

Our sense of smell is also influenced by the way our brain processes olfactory information. When we detect a gas odor, the olfactory receptors in our nose send signals to the brain, which then interprets the smell. The intensity of the odor depends on the number of olfactory receptors that are activated and the way the brain processes these signals. Some gases have a higher affinity for certain olfactory receptors, leading to a stronger perception of their odor.
